We have to replace a small area of our vinyl flooring-a Pergo look alike stuff- and I would like suggestions on the best adhesive. I have several tubes of stuff here that will hold it, but before I use it I thought you folks might know of one better than the other.

If your "cutting in" a damaged piece I'd use Armstrong Vinyl floor adhesive and then their seam sealer on the edges of the patch. If it's a standard piece like a few tiles then the adhesive alone should do it. In either case, if the plywood underneath is raw, seal it first with Jasco Primer Sealer so that your adhesive doesn't leach off into the wood over time. Painting the wood in the repair area will accomplish the same thing.
